[0001] The embodiments of the present invention relate to the field of financial technology, and in particular to a method, apparatus, device, medium and program product for recommending financial products. Background Technology
[0002] With the development of the financial technology field, the types and structures of financial products are constantly being enriched. It is difficult for financial product demanders to quickly identify financial products that meet their needs from a large number of financial products. Therefore, personalized recommendations for financial products are necessary.
[0003] Currently, financial product recommendations can be made by sales personnel combining their experience with thorough communication with clients seeking financial products, or by using online channels to make recommendations based on a single type of authorization information from the client. However, these methods fail to provide a comprehensive understanding of the client's actual needs, resulting in a low degree of alignment between the recommended and desired financial products. [0037] Long-range data can be data recorded over a long period of time related to the financial operations of those demanding financial products. Short-range data can be data recorded over a short period of time related to the financial operations of those demanding financial products. The definitions of long and short time spans are not limited; for example, a long time span can be several years (e.g., data accumulated several years prior to a certain point in time), and a short time span can be several months (e.g., data accumulated several months prior to a certain point in time). The specific definitions can be determined based on the actual application requirements.
[0038] In this embodiment of the invention, data related to financial operations of financial product demanders can be divided into four categories: basic financial data, interest and preference data, financial product data, and operational feedback data. Both long-distance and short-distance basic financial data are essentially basic financial data, differing only in their time span. All of the aforementioned data has been authorized for access and use by the financial product demanders, and this data can originate from databases built within institutions based on user dimensions. The following provides illustrative examples of these data categories, including but not limited to the data content described below, which can be fine-tuned according to actual circumstances and application scenarios.
[0039] Basic financial data can be fundamental data related to the financial operations of those seeking financial products, such as customer level, customer risk assessment results, records of large asset changes, and records of acquiring financial products. Some information in the records of large asset changes is unstructured data, which can be represented as a dictionary based on common types and then converted into structured data. For example, transaction types can be converted by income / expense categories: 1-Income, 2-Expense. Records of acquiring financial products can be further refined into multiple indicators such as the product name, product period, product type, product risk level, number of acquisitions, holding time, and return information. Product type and product risk level can also be represented as a dictionary based on common types. The basic financial data is recorded in the form of a set, which includes subsets corresponding to customer level, customer risk assessment results, records of large asset changes, and records of acquiring financial products.
[0040] Interest preference data can be data related to the financial operations of those seeking financial products, reflecting their interests and preferences. This data may include: the industry of the seeker, the industry corresponding to large asset change records, the temporal relationship between large asset change records and financial product acquisition operations, the dwell time of the seeker on the financial product recommendation platform, the relevant fields and keywords on the browsing interface, interaction on the browsing interface (e.g., whether to add "follow"), and the investment areas of the acquired financial products. The temporal relationship between large asset change records and financial product acquisition operations can be quantified and structured into data based on time intervals. For example, if the time interval between a financial product acquisition operation and a large asset change is less than 5 days, it is considered a strong correlation, corresponding to dictionary key 5. Similarly, 4 represents a moderately strong correlation, 3 a moderately strong correlation, 2 a moderately weak correlation, and 1 a weak correlation. The interest preference data is recorded as a set, which includes multiple subsets of the data within the interest preference data set.
[0041] Financial product data can be data related to financial products that support recommendations to those seeking such products. This data may include, for example, the product name, product period, product type, product risk level, return information, and other relevant indicators. Financial product data can be recorded as a set, with each financial product-related data point within the set being recorded as a subset.
[0042] Operational feedback data can be the operational feedback from financial product demanders after the financial product is recommended to them. This feedback may include: browsing time, browsing frequency, adding "follow" status, understanding of product details, rejection of recommendation, and product acquisition status.

[0062] Long-range data is preprocessed by inputting it into the embedding layer of a deep learning network model. This preprocessing maps the long-range data into a low-dimensional dense representation, resulting in preprocessed long-range data that facilitates subsequent capture of feature relationships. The long-range data input into the embedding layer can be understood as multi-dimensional discrete data.
[0063] Preprocessed long-range data is input into a compressed interaction network of a deep learning network model. High-order explicit feature interactions are performed at the vector level within this compressed interaction network to obtain the explicit feature interaction results. During the high-order explicit feature interaction process, each layer of the neural network calculates based on the previous layer and the original feature vectors. The order of the ultimately learned feature interaction is determined by the number of layers in the network. Each hidden layer is connected to the output unit through a pooling operation, ensuring that the output unit can see feature interaction patterns of different orders. For each feature vector, it sequentially interacts with multiple other feature vectors, and finally, it is compressed into a vector using a weight matrix.
[0064] Preprocessed long-range data is input into the attention mechanism network of a deep learning network model, where high-order latent feature interactions are performed to obtain the latent feature interaction results. The attention mechanism network consists of an encoder and decoder composed of modules based on multiple self-attention mechanisms, which can effectively capture the implicit and complex feature relationships between long-range basic financial data, interest preference data, and financial product data, and is highly sensitive to long-range dependencies.
[0065] The execution order of explicit and implicit feature interactions is not limited, as long as the results of both explicit and implicit feature interactions are obtained. Once the results of both interactions are obtained, the output unit can determine the candidate product recommendation list based on both.
[0066] The advantage of this setup is that, through deep learning network models, based on long-distance data of corresponding multiple data types, a high-order explicit and implicit dual feature interaction can be constructed. This can uncover the explicit and implicit information included in the long-distance data, thereby improving the accuracy and diversity of financial product recommendations.
[0067] In one embodiment, determining a candidate product recommendation list based on the explicit feature interaction results and the implicit feature interaction results includes:
[0068] The results of the interaction between the explicit features and the interaction between the implicit features are weighted, and the weighted result is added to the bias term to obtain the summation result.
[0069] The summation result is processed by the execution function of the binary classification task to obtain the score results of each financial product included in the financial product data;
[0070] Based on the scoring results of each financial product, a list of recommended candidate products is determined.
[0071] The output y of a deep learning network model can be expressed as: y = σ(w1x + w2p + b). Here, x and p represent the results of the explicit and implicit feature interactions, respectively; w1 and w2 represent the weights of the explicit and implicit feature interactions, respectively; b is a bias term used to adjust the overall baseline probability; and σ represents the execution function for the binary classification task.
[0072] The execution function for a binary classification task can be understood as a function that performs the binary classification task, mapping the linear output to the interval [0,1]. The value in this interval represents the probability that a sample (i.e., a financial product) belongs to the positive class (i.e., y=1). The closer the value is to 1, the more recommended the sample should be; the closer the value is to 0, the greater the probability that the sample belongs to the negative class.
[0073] It should be noted that the optimal values of the weights w1 and w2 mentioned above can be obtained by continuously learning the difference between the predicted and actual values of the binary classification task through the cross-entropy loss function and minimizing the log-likelihood.
[0074] Based on the output y above, the score results of each financial product included in the financial product data can be obtained. The score result is the probability that each financial product belongs to the positive class, which is the value in the interval [0,1] above. Based on the score results of each financial product, a candidate product recommendation list can be formed by selecting some financial products from each financial product. The selection criteria can be set according to the actual application needs.
[0075] The advantage of this setup is that it can combine the results of explicit feature interactions with those of implicit feature interactions to determine the probability that each financial product included in the financial product data should be recommended, and then select some financial products to form a candidate product recommendation list.
[0076] In one embodiment, determining a candidate product recommendation list based on the rating results of each financial product includes: sorting each financial product from largest to smallest according to the rating results, and selecting the top predetermined number of financial products to form a candidate product recommendation list.
[0077] In the candidate product recommendation list, a set number of financial products are arranged in descending order of their ratings. There is no limit to the set number; it can be determined based on the total number of financial products included in the financial product data.
[0078] The advantage of this setup is that it allows for the selection of financial products that may meet the needs of those seeking financial products from all the financial products included in the financial product data, facilitating rapid product recommendations.

[0086] Short-range basic financial data and operational feedback data are used as inputs to a reinforcement learning network model, and several combinations of the two are encoded as states to be updated.
[0087] In each iteration, a greedy algorithm is used to obtain a list of recommended products based on the state to be updated s as the action to be updated a (a can initially be a list of candidate recommended products). Executing the action to be updated a means displaying the list of recommended products corresponding to a to the financial product demander. The execution reward r after the execution of a is obtained, which is the feedback data of the financial product demander's operation on a. After determining the execution reward r, the update state s' of the state to be updated s is obtained.
[0088] Add the pending update status s, pending update action a, execution reward r, and update status s' to the experience pool.
[0089] Based on the experience pool, the predicted state-action reward value of the network to be trained and the target state-action reward value of the target network are determined. The network to be trained can take the state to be updated s as input and output the predicted state-action reward value of selecting the action to be updated 'a' under the state to be updated. The target network can be a network with the same structure as the network to be trained, but with lagging parameter updates. It consists of the execution reward r of the action to be updated, plus a discount factor, and the product of the optimal state-action reward value of selecting the action to be updated 'a' under the updated state ', and outputs the target state-action reward value. The difference between the predicted state-action reward value and the target state-action reward value is calculated using a loss function. The parameters of the network to be trained are updated based on this difference, and the parameter updates make the predicted state-action reward value continuously approach the target state-action reward value.
[0090] The updated state is treated as the new state to be updated for a new round of learning until the learning termination condition is met, such as reaching a set number of iterations, to obtain the termination state of the state to be updated. The product recommendation list corresponding to the termination action in the termination state is determined as the target product recommendation list. The termination action in the termination state can be understood as selecting the termination action that yields the optimal state action reward value.
[0091] The advantage of this setup is that by using a reinforcement learning network model to update the candidate product recommendation list based on short-range basic financial data and operational feedback data, the target product recommendation list can be obtained. This enables dynamic optimization of the recommendation strategy to adapt to changes in the needs of financial product customers and improve user experience.
[0092] In one embodiment, the reinforcement learning network model includes an input layer, three hidden layers, and an output layer; wherein the input layer has an embedding layer for preprocessing the input data, and the hidden layers consist of fully connected layers and activation functions.
[0093] The reinforcement learning network model is configured with the following five layers: the first layer is the input layer, which includes an embedding layer to perform dimensionality reduction and dense mapping on the input data (short-distance basic financial data and operational feedback data); the last layer is the output layer, which outputs a list of recommended target products; and the middle three layers are hidden layers, which consist of fully connected layers and activation functions. The activation functions are selected based on both computational efficiency and gradient characteristics, and no specific restrictions are imposed here.
[0094] The advantage of this setup is that it allows for lower computational cost and higher online training efficiency in reinforcement learning network models by using multilayer perceptrons.
